About Hire360
HIRE360 provides case management and support to help you secure opportunities in the trades. A case manager helps navigate current apprenticeship opportunities, understand the application process, prepare for any assessments and can connect you with mentors and leaders in the trades that can help you get your career started the right way. What Is the Cost of Living Near Chicago?

Understanding the cost of living near Chicago is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Hire360.
Chicago's Cost of Living Index is approximately 106.9 (6.9% more expensive than US average; 14.0% more than IL average). Major US city, housing varies greatly by neighborhood but can be high, extensive CTA trans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from Hire360,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,700 - $2,600+ A significant portion of Hire360 sal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$105 (CTA 30-day p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$430 - $640 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$800+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$400 - $750+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,225 - $5,025+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
